Abstract

PURPOSE:To correct the wave distortion due to line frequency loss performance, by performing line primary equlization with the output of the peak detection circuit, performing secondary line equalization with the output of the in-code interferrence detection circuit, and adding the function zeroing the in-code interferrence to the AGC circuit system. CONSTITUTION:In the atomatic equalizer compensating the wave distortion due to the line frequency loss characteristics, the variable equalizer 1 having the line approximate frequency characteristic gain opposite to the line frequency characteristics in advance is provided, and further, the filter 7 wave-shaping or band limiting and the peak detection circuit 2 detecting the peak value of the output waveform of the filter 7 are provided. The automatic equalizer is constituted with the clock pick up circuit 8 picking up the clock included in the input waveform component, interferrence amount detection circiut 9 detecting the in-code interferrence from the filter 7 with the clock of the circuit 8, peak value change identification circuit 10 judging the change in the output of the circuit 2, memory circuit 11 storing the output of the circut 10, and adder 13 adding the output of the circuit 11 and that of the circuit 2.
